企业账户同步11.11促销活动通常涉及到多个系统的协同工作,以确保所有相关的营销、库存、销售和客户服务等系统都能及时获取到最新的促销信息。以下是这个过程涉及的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案:
import requests
import json
def sync_promotion_data(api_url, token, data):
headers = {
'Authorization': f'Bearer {token}',
'Content-Type': 'application/json'
}
try:
response = requests.post(api_url, headers=headers, data=json.dumps(data))
response.raise_for_status() # 如果响应状态码不是200,将抛出HTTPError异常
print("数据同步成功!")
except requests.exceptions.HTTPError as http_err:
print(f"HTTP错误发生:{http_err}")
except Exception as err:
print(f"其他错误发生:{err}")
# 示例调用
api_url = "https://example.com/api/sync_promotion"
token = "your_access_token"
promotion_data = {
"event": "11.11 Sale",
"discounts": [{"product_id": 123, "percentage": 10}],
"start_date": "2023-11-01",
"end_date": "2023-11-11"
}
sync_promotion_data(api_url, token, promotion_data)
这段代码展示了如何通过HTTP POST请求将促销活动数据同步到一个远程API。在实际应用中,你需要根据具体的API文档调整URL、请求头和数据格式。
通过以上方法,企业可以有效地管理和同步11.11促销活动的相关信息,确保活动的顺利进行。
原引擎
“中小企业”在线学堂
腾讯云“智能+互联网TechDay”
云+社区开发者大会 长沙站
腾讯云“智能+互联网TechDay”华北专场
云+社区开发者大会(苏州站)
云+社区技术沙龙[第9期]
云+社区技术沙龙[第17期]
serverless days
DBTalk
领取专属 10元无门槛券
手把手带您无忧上云